What is Cosmetology

Iron River MI makeup school studentCosmetology is an occupation that is everything about making the human anatomy look more beautiful through the application of cosmetics. So of course it makes sense that numerous cosmetology schools are described as beauty schools. Many of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ic may be almost anything that enhances the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. In order to work as a cosmetologist, almost all states require that you go through some type of specialized training and then become licensed. Once licensed, the work settings include not only Iron River MI beauty salons and barber shops, but also such places as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, after they have acquired experience and a client base, establish their own shops or salons. Others will begin seeing clients either in their own homes or will travel to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ates are known by many professional names and work in a wide range of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As formerly mentioned, in the majority of states practicing cosmetologists must be licensed. In certain states there is an exception. Only those offering more skilled services, such as h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others working in cosmetology and less skilled, such as shampooers, are not required to be licensed in those states.

Cosmetology Degrees and Certificates

Iron River MI hair design student cutting hairThere are basically two pathways available to obtain cosmetology training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s generally take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ree usually tak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in all of the main are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are available if you want to concentrate on just one area, for instance hair coloring. A degree program will also most likely incorporate management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to manage a salon or other Iron River MI business. Higher deg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such areas as salon or spa management. Whatever type of program you decide on, it’s important to make sure that it’s recognized by the Michigan Board of Cosmetology. A number of states only certify schools that are accredited by certain reputable agencies, including the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Cosmetology Courses

Iron River MI student attending online beauty schoolOnline beauty classes are advantageous for Iron River MI students who are working full time and have family obligations that make it challenging to enroll in a more traditional school. There are a large number of web-based cosmetology school programs available that can be accessed through a desktop comput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More traditional cosmetology schools are frequently fast paced because many programs are as short as six or eight months. This means that a significant amount of time is spent in the classroom. With online courses, you are dealing with the same amount of material, but you’re not spending numerous hours outside of your home or travelling back and forth from classes. On the other hand, it’s essential that the program you pick can provide internship training in area salons and parlors to ensure that you also get the hands-on training required for a comprehensive education. Without the internship portion of the training, it’s difficult to acquire the skills necessary to work in any area of the cosmetology field. So make sure if you decide to enroll in an online school to verify that internship training is provided in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s essential to make certain that the cosmetology school you pick is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education recognized local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must meet their high standards guaranteeing a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be important for obtaining student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not available in 49935 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, a number of Iron River MI employers will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more positively upon those with accredited training.

Is Any Hands-On Training Provided?  Studying and refining cosmetology skills and techniques requires plenty of practice on people. Ask how much live, hands-on training is furnished in the beauty lessons you will be attending. A number of schools have salons on site that enable students to practice their developing skills on real people. If a beauty program offers limited or no scheduled live training, but rather depends predominantly on using mannequins, it might not be the most effective option for developing your skills. Therefore try to find alternate schools that furnish this type of training.

    Iron River, Michigan

    Iron River is a city in Iron County in the U.S. state of Michigan. As of the 2010 census, the city population was 3,029. The city is situated at the southeast corner of Iron River Township, but is administratively autonomous.

    According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 6.76 square miles (17.51 km2), of which 6.74 square miles (17.46 km2) is land and 0.02 square miles (0.05 km2) is water.[8]

    As of the census[2] of 2010, there were 3,029 people, 1,446 households, and 764 families residing in the city. The population density was 449.4 inhabitants per square mile (173.5/km2). There were 1,770 housing units at an average density of 262.6 per square mile (101.4/km2). The racial makeup of the city was 96.3% White, 0.2% African American, 1.2% Native American, 0.3% Asian, 0.1% Pacific Islander, 0.2% from other races, and 1.7%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 1.9% of the population.
